In this episode, Stephanie is joined by Nathan Maynard to break down what it really means to be trauma-informed and how moving from control to connection can completely change how we respond to behavior. * Why fear-based discipline often escalates behavior and what to do instead * How to tell the difference between a student who won’t comply and one who can’t regulate * What it looks like to build proactive systems and move from power struggles to collaborative problem-solving If you’ve been looking for a more effective, realistic way to support behavior, this episode will give you a strong place to start.
